Liverpool line-up predicted: Karius and Gomez set to return for FA Cup clash with Plymouth
JURGEN KLOPP is likely to give his fringe players a chance to impress when Liverpool take on Plymouth Argyle in the FA Cup Third Round at Anfield on Sunday (1.30pm), but who will get the nod?
Who will start for Liverpool in their FA Cup Third Round clash with Plymouth Argyle?
Liverpool are without four first team stars for their Third Round clash with Plymouth this weekend, leaving Jurgen Klopp with no choice but to utilise his squad players against the Pilgrims.
Out-of-favour goalkeeper Loris Karius is expected to return between the sticks while long-term absentee Joe Gomez may have done enough to earn a start as he continues his recovery from a knee ligament injury.
